Abstract

Provided is a filtration module for separating plasma from blood comprising a feeder channel lid, a feeder channel defined by a feeder channel laminating layer having a thickness of less than 5 mil, a filter element in fluid communication with the feeder channel and having a pore size of less than 2 microns and low surface area, and a filtrate take-off port having a dead volume of less than 10 μI. Also provided is a method for filtering a blood sample comprising supplying the blood sample to a feeder channel of a filtration module and drawing the blood sample over a filter element of the filtration module in a single pass to provide a retentate and a plasma filtrate.

Claims (27)

1. A filtration module for separating plasma from blood, comprising:

a feeder channel lid adjacent to a feeder channel laminating layer;

a feeder channel defined by the feeder channel lid and the feeder channel laminating layer having a thickness of less than about 5 mil;

a filter element having an inlet and a retentate outlet, the filter element adjacent to the feeder channel laminating layer and in fluid communication with the feeder channel, wherein the filter element inlet is adapted to receive a sample passing through the filtration module;

the filter element having:

a pore size of less than about 2 microns; and

a ratio of actual surface area to projected surface area of less than or equal to 5.0;

a filtrate take-off layer adjacent to the filter element and having an inlet port, a retentate outlet port and a filtrate take-off port having a dead volume of less than about 10 μL, wherein the inlet port is adapted to receive the sample flowing into the filtration module and the retentate outlet port is adapted to carry a retentate out of the filtration module; and

the filtration module arranged as a flatbed filtration cell and having a single pass process configuration.

2.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filter element has a pore size of about 0.2 to about 1.0 microns.

3.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the feeder channel laminating layer has a thickness of about 0.9 mil to about 1.3 mil.

4.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trate take-off port has a dead volume of less than about 6 μL.

5.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trate take-off port has a dead volume of about 4.8 μL to about 5.2 μL.

6.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trate take-off port has a dead volume of less than or equal to 2.9 μL per cm 2 of filtrate take-off port area.

7.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trate take-off port has a dead volume of less than or equal to 2.5 μL per mL of blood filtered.

8.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tration module has a thickness of about 4 mil to about 16 mil.

9. The filtration module of claim 1 , wherein the filtration module has a length of about 1 inch to about 3 inches and a width of about 0.1 inch to about 1 inch.
